1.0 Introduction to the DBN

The Career Opportunity at Development Bank of Nigeria – The Development Bank of Nigeria (DBN) was conceived by the Federal Government of Nigeria (FGN) in collaboration with global development partners to address the major financing challenges facing Micro, Small and Medium Scale Enterprises (MSMEs) in Nigeria.

Our objective is to alleviate financing constraints faced by MSMEs and small Corporates in Nigeria through the provision of financing and partial credit guarantees to eligible financial intermediaries on a market-conforming and fully financially sustainable basis.

1.1 We are recruiting to fill the position below:

1.1.0 Job Title: 

Technical Assistant to the Executive Director, Finance & Corporate Services

1.1.1 Locations: 

Abuja and Niger

1.2 Job Objective and Summary

The Technical Assistant (TA) provides confidential administrative and technical support to the Executive Director, Finance & Corporate Services. He/She reports directly to the ED, Finance & Corporate Services.

1.3 Core Responsibilities

Completes a broad variety of technical and administrative tasks for the ED, Finance & Corporate Services including: managing an extremely active calendar of appointments; composing and preparing correspondence that are often confidential.

Prioritizes conflicting needs; handles assignments expeditiously, proactively, and follows-through on projects to successful completion, often with deadline pressures.

Provides a bridge for smooth communication between the ED and internal departments; demonstrating leadership to maintain credibility, trust and support with senior management staff.

Proactively and reactively handle ad-hoc requests for the ED.

Produces well researched high quality technical papers/presentations and reviews.

Critiques reports and submissions of external parties and other publicly available information.

Works closely and effectively with the ED, Finance & Corporate Services to keep him/her well informed of upcoming projects, commitments and responsibilities, follows up appropriately with third parties and ensures smooth running of the ED’s activities.

Researches, prioritizes, and follows up on incoming issues/concerns or enquiries addressed to the ED, Finance & Corporate Services; determines appropriate course of action, referral, or response and ensures timely feedback/resolution.

1.4 Qualifications

1.4.0 Educational Qualifications:

A First Degree in Social / Management Sciences or any related discipline.

A Post-graduate Degree in a management related field is an added advantage.

1.4.1 Professional Qualifications:

Membership of ICAN, ACCA, CFA, CPA or any other related certifications is an added advantage.

1.5 Experience:

Minimum of 3 years post graduate cognate experience in a similar role.

1 6 Competencies:
1.6.0 Knowledge:

  • Understanding of macro economy, business, management finance, banking, accounting, corporate finance & investor relations.
  • Expertise in office management and business correspondence.
  • Knowledge of customer service principles and management.

  • Good understanding of Development Finance.
  • Proficiency in the use of computer programs, e-mail and internet.

1.7 Technical Competencies:

  • Expertise in accounting, management finance and banking.
  • Strong research and report writing skills.
  • Expertise in office management and business correspondence.
  • Negotiation/influencing skills
  • Proven ability to handle confidential information with discretion.
  • Ability to achieve high performance goals and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
  • General administration and project management skills.
  • Strong interpersonal skills.
  • Excellent written, oral communication and presentation skills.
  • Behavioural Competencies:
  • Integrity and discretion.
  • Results oriented.
  • Problem solving ability.
  • Teamwork, collaboration and networking skills.
  • Multi-tasking ability.
  • Accuracy and attention to details.
